HeartPilot is a self-management support application designed to help people living with heart failure track daily symptoms and vital signs, manage medications, access educational content, and optionally share status information with a family member or other caregiver. HeartPilot uses rule-based logic, informed by published clinical guidelines, to surface self-care guidance based on the information you enter. HeartPilot does not perform diagnosis, does not practice medicine, and is not operated by a healthcare provider on your behalf.
